description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Enables histone H3K36 demethylase activity and histone H3K9 demethylase activity. Involved in brain development. Located in pericentric heterochromatin. Is expressed in several structures, including central nervous system; peripheral nervous system ganglion; reproductive system; sensory organ; and urinary system.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in autosomal dominant intellectual developmental disorder; breast cancer; colorectal cancer; mal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or; and stomach cancer. Orthologous to human KDM4B (lysine demethylase 4B). PHENOTYPE: Mice homozygous for a targeted allele lacking demethylase activity exhibit no gross abnormalities. Mice homozygous for a conditional allele activated in mammary gland epithelial cells exhibit delayed mammary gland development with reduced branching. [provided by MGI curators] |
